Jumpline might be ok for VPS, hostv seemed ok too for what I need. Hostv claims their cpanel allows unlimited domains. I find it hard to believe since in my experience, administrative software requires a license and it sets a limit on how many domains an admin can host in the server. At least this has been my experience using Plesk. Unless of course Cpanel is different or Hostv is just downright generous.
What they are doing is limiting you by the resources they sell you on the account you choose. It's called "Overselling" and is quite common in the reseller business. Your disk space, CPU resources or something will force you to upgrade after you sell so many accounts.

The only time I'm comfortable with the term "Unlimited" being used is in the number of accounts your allowed. Most clients know that they are limited by their resources but I guess it should be explained to be above board.

Plesk actually changed the way their software worked because of this issue. Now you can oversell even with Plesk.
